私钥.pem加载到aws弹性beanstalk(ebs)

时间:2013-08-01 11:25:29

标签: amazon-web-services elastic-beanstalk jsch private-key pem

我正在使用eclipse配置Java应用程序,然后使用Tomcat将其部署到弹性beanstalk上。此应用程序使用Jsch,这是一种使应用程序能够使用.pem文件连接到另一个服务器(或实例)的技术。我遇到的唯一问题是我不知道如何将.pem文件加载到弹性beanstalk中以便应用程序使用它。在正常情况下(即使用独立实例而不是ebs时),应用程序只会引用.pem文件,它位于文件系统中。但是对于ebs,我不确定如何加载或引用它,因为ebs应该由多个实例组成吧?

1 个答案:

答案 0 :(得分:1)

首先,EBS(弹性块存储)是AWS产品,与AWS Elastic Beanstalk完全不同。如果您开始与熟悉AWS的人员交谈,请不要互换使用 EBS Elastic Beanstalk 。 :)

Elastic Beanstalk旨在运行您部署的网站和Web应用程序。因此,您需要将*.pem文件添加到您部署的应用程序源代码中。您的应用程序应该知道如何从内部访问它。